The Social Security System (SSS) held Employers’ Day earlier this week at SM City Bacolod, which gathered around 100 local employers, where the government agency gathered feedback and comments regarding their programs and services.
“We invited employers because they are the ones who see the gray areas of SSS and how we can improve our programs, especially online,” said department manager III Fernando Nicolas.
He reported a common concern of employers was the benefit program, noting, employers do not process the necessary documents immediately, which leads to problems.
SSS also plans to hold similar activities across Negros Island Region (NIR), with branches in Victorias City and Bacolod City-East slated to hold similar programs in the third quarter of this year./WDJ
